Understanding Fish Eye Colors

Fish eyes are complex structures, composed of various layers that refract light and allow for clear vision underwater. The color of a fish's eye is primarily determined by the pigments in the iris, the muscular structure that controls the size of the pupil. These pigments, known as melanin and guanine, can create a wide range of colors, from deep blacks and browns to vibrant blues, greens, and even reds.

Why Do Fish Eyes Come in Such a Variety of Colors?

Fish eye colors serve several vital functions in the aquatic environment. Firstly, they help fish blend into their surroundings, aiding in camouflage and predator avoidance. Secondly, they can signal dominance, health, and reproductive fitness to potential mates. Lastly, certain eye colors may enhance visual acuity in specific light conditions, giving fish a competitive edge in finding food or spotting predators.

Social Signaling

In many fish species, eye color plays a significant role in social interactions. For example, male guppies have vibrant, colorful eyes that they use to attract mates. In some cichlid species, eye color can indicate dominance hierarchies, with larger, more dominant fish having darker, more intense eye colors.

The Science Behind Fish Eye Colors

The color of a fish's eye is determined by the pigments present in the iris. Melanin, a dark brown or black pigment, is found in many fish species and is responsible for creating dark eye colors. Guanine, a light-reflecting pigment, is found in the irises of many shallow-water fish and helps create vibrant, iridescent eye colors. In some cases, fish may also have specialized cells called iridophores, which contain reflective guanine crystals and create shimmering, metallic eye colors.

Moreover, some fish species have evolved unique adaptations to enhance their vision in specific light conditions. For instance, many deep-sea fish have large, forward-facing eyes that allow them to see in the faint light of the deep sea. Some fish, like the four-eyed fish (Anableps anableps), have eyes that are partially exposed above the water's surface, allowing them to see both above and below the waterline simultaneously.
